Xyris bracteicaulis E.P. Bicknell ex L.M. Campbell. Bracted Yellow-eyed Grass. Hab: Coastal Plain pond-shore. Dist: Apparently endemic to Long Island, NY.

Origin/Endemic status: Endemic

Taxonomy Comments: See Campbell (2011) for detailed information. The taxonomic validity of this species needs additional evaluation; it may represent a teratologic variant of another Xyris species.

Synonymy: = K3, Campbell (2011); = n/a – FNA22
